We are recruiting for a Research & Development Scientist to join our Alba Product Development Team based at our ARC site near Penicuik, EH26 0BF. This role is a full-time, permanent position working 37.5 hours per week, Monday Friday.
To lead, coordinate, supervise, and undertake design and development projects in the Haematology Product Development department of AliveDx (Alba). To record, analyse and reach valid conclusions for complex investigations in consultation with the Principal Scientist and Department Leader, enabling the completion of projects to the agreed timelines and the highest possible standard.
Job DescriptionThe main responsibilities will include:
- Assist in planning, organising and undertake work to Haematology Product Development studies and projects with support from the Department Leader and the project managers.
- Record and analyse the results of experimental work from specific Haematology Development projects as assigned by the Principal Scientist and/or Department Leader to meet Design Control requirements in project files and the departmental objectives.
- Assist with the supervision and training of other staff within or out with the team to ensure continuous development of staff capabilities.
- Monitor the safe operation, control and maintenance of equipment in accordance with established procedures to minimize delays to work programmes and ensure a safe working environment.
- Assist with preparation and review of appropriate documentation to enable the department to comply with regulatory requirements.
- Participate in project teams and other group meetings as required.
- Participate in an 'in-house' programme of continuous training and assessment.
- Perform any other duties as reasonably requested from the company from time to time.
